Observation Post

c. 1945

Edward A. Sallenbach

Associated Names
Edward A. Sallenbach

Artist, American, 1919 - 2002

This image depicts two men on a grassy area. One man is kneeling and using a radio, while the other is lying on his stomach using binoculars. Tall grass and bushes partially obscure their figures. A radio set is visible beside the kneeling man. In the background, there are hills, mountains on the right, a horizon with lush vegetation and open fields, and a sky filled with thick clouds. The black and white colors create a contrast that emphasizes textures and forms in the image.
